An electron and a positron, each having kinetic energy of 0.49 MeV, annihilate after coming to rest in vacuum. Assume that the electron and positron are moving in opposite direction and after annihilation two gamma photons having equal energy are produced. If rest mass energy of electron and position is equal and each have rest mass energy 0.511 MeV, then energy of each gamma photon is nearly

A
0.49 MeV
B
1 MeV
C
0.511 MeV
D
2 MeV
